Record 1, Textual support, English
Record number: 1, Textual support number: 1 OBS
There is a general average act where an extraordinary sacrifice or expenditure is intentionally and reasonably made or incurred in time of peril for the purpose of preserving the property imperilled in the common adventure. 1, record 1, English, - general%20average%20act

Record 3, Textual support, English
Record number: 3, Textual support number: 1 CONT
An injunction commands an act that the court regards as essential to justice, or it prohibits an act that is deemed contrary to good conscience. It is an extraordinary remedy, reserved for special circumstances in which the temporary preservation of the status quo is necessary. 2, record 3, English, - injunction
Record number: 3, Textual support number: 1 OBS
An injunction is generally granted for the purpose of preventing a wrong, or preserving property in dispute pending a suit. Its effect, in general, is only in personam, that is, to attach and punish the party if disobedient in violating the injunction. 3, record 3, English, - injunction

Record 3, Textual support, Spanish
Record number: 3, Textual support number: 1 DEF
Procedimiento sumario en materia civil para obtener una resolución judicial rápida sobre el reconocimiento de un derecho posesorio o a los efectos de evitar un perjuicio o un peligro. 2, record 3, Spanish, - interdicto
Record number: 3, Textual support number: 1 OBS
El interdicto está siempre relacionado con la posesión o la propiedad. Su objetivo principal es de proteger la propiedad o impedir el daño que pudiese ocurrir a personas o cosas como resultado de la negligencia o el abandono de parte de un propietario o persona en posesión. Este recurso se utiliza particularmente en casos de construcciones nuevas o peligrosas. La noción de injunction/injonction en los Estados Unidos y Canadá tiene un ámbito de aplicación más amplio y es utilizada en muchas otras situaciones. 2, record 3, Spanish, - interdicto

Record 6, Textual support, English
Record number: 6, Textual support number: 1 OBS
The general tax or rate is that levied annually by a municipal council on that part of the tax base which includes real property and personal property or business assessment, for the purpose of raising the funds to finance the general expenditures of the municipality not otherwise provided for. 1, record 6, English, - general%20rate

Record 6, Textual support, French
Record number: 6, Textual support number: 1 OBS
... les conseils municipaux redoutent souvent de recourir davantage à l'impôt foncier général et préfèrent imposer une taxe particulière... Par «impôt foncier général», il faut entendre les sommes d'argent exigées de tous les contribuables et qui sont destinées de façon générale à subvenir aux charges de la municipalité (administration, dette, etc.). Il s'agit essentiellement des impôts fonciers prélevés sur l'ensemble des biens-fonds imposables ainsi que des patentes. Le terme «taxe foncière générale» est plus répandu dans l'usage, mais à proprement parler, il s'agit bien d'un impôt et non d'une taxe. 1, record 6, French, - imp%C3%B4t%20foncier%20g%C3%A9n%C3%A9ral
